Southeast Gulf of America .SYNOPSIS...High pressure across the eastern U.S. will build modestly across the Gulf basin throughout the week. Moderate E to SE winds and slight to moderate seas will become moderate to locally fresh NE to E through the remainder of the week. A trough of low pressure located over the Yucatan Peninsula is producing a large area of disorganized showers and thunderstorms. This system is expected to emerge over the Bay of Campeche later today, and some slow development is possible before it moves inland over southern Mexico late Wednesday or early Thursday. Regardless of development, showers and thunderstorms and strong gusty winds are likely across waters north of the Yucatan Peninsula and across the southwestern Gulf through Wed night. A cold front is expected to sink southward across the northern Gulf Thu night through Fri. .TONIGHT...NE to E winds 15 to 20 kt. Seas 3 to 4 ft. Within 200 nm east of the coast of Florida .SYNOPSIS...Tropical Storm Jerry is near 12.0N 46.4W at 5 PM EDT, and is moving west at 20 kt. Maximum sustained winds are 45 kt with gusts to 55 kt, and the minimum central pressure is 1003 mb. Jerry will move to 12.8N 49.4W Wed morning, strengthen to a hurricane near 14.2N 53.0W Wed afternoon, 15.5N 56.4W Thu morning, 17.2N 59.3W Thu afternoon, 18.9N 61.2W Fri morning, and 21.1N 62.6W Fri afternoon. Jerry will change little in intensity as it moves to near 25.8N 63.3W Sat afternoon. Elsewhere, rough seas in N to NE swell across the regional waters will gradually subside from north to south over the Atlantic waters through tonight. Fresh to strong NE to E winds north of a stationary front extending from the central Atlantic near 28N55W to 24N68W then through the NW Bahamas will diminish early this evening. Winds will diminish midweek as the front drifts northward and dissipates. .TONIGHT...E winds 15 to 20 kt. Seas 3 to 4 ft S of 27N, and 5 to 7 ft N of 27N.
